This event has been reviewed by a seismologist.
Magnitude 7.7
Date-Time
Sunday, October 28, 2012 at 03:04:10 UTC
Saturday, October 27, 2012 at 08:04:10 PM at epicenter
Time of Earthquake in other Time Zones
Location 52.769°N, 131.927°W
Depth 17.5 km (10.9 miles)
Region QUEEN CHARLOTTE ISLANDS REGION
Distances 139 km (86 miles) S of Masset, Canada
202 km (125 miles) SSW of Prince Rupert, Canada
293 km (182 miles) SW of Terrace, Canada
556 km (345 miles) NW of Campbell River, Canada
Location Uncertainty horizontal +/- 14 km (8.7 miles); depth +/- 4 km (2.5 miles)
Parameters NST=716, Nph=716, Dmin=267.2 km, Rmss=0.95 sec, Gp= 58°,
M-type=regional moment magnitude (Mw), Version=A
Source
Magnitude: USGS NEIC (WDCS-D)
Location: USGS NEIC (WDCS-D)
Event ID usb000df7n
